Dead Coin Battery

The most common reason the 500 key fob won't function is the battery is dead. Key fobs of today have an operating range that is limited and must be within only a few inches from the vehicle to work. If you are not within your vehicle, and you hit the keyfob, it will not respond and display the message "Key Fob Not Detected".

If this happens If this happens, replace the battery in the coin-cell (Part Number CR2032) with a new battery of a trusted brand like Panasonic Duracell or Energizer. You can usually find them at your local hardware store or online.

After you've changed the battery on the coin cell You can test it by standing close to your fiat car keys cut 500 and pressing the buttons. The car will blink its parking lights, and the key fob should be able to operate the lock and unlock buttons.

If your fob's key isn't working even after replacing the battery, there may be water damage that prevents it from connecting to the module in your vehicle. Water damage can happen in a variety of ways, ranging from an accidental splash to submerging the fob salt water at the beach. If you think your fob was exposed to water, place it in a rice bag to draw out the moisture. If this doesn't work, the fob might require reprogramming by an experienced locksmith or dealer.

Water Damage

Damage to the water supply can occur if you immerse the fob in the ocean or wash it in a washing machine. Saltwater poses a particular risk to the fob's circuit board that can cause it to short out and eventually end up dying. The fob getting wet is not an option however, if you drop it into the water in a cup or forget to take it out of your pants pocket before running the washing machine, don't give up hope.

First, remove the battery. Clean the electronic chip with isopropyl or a similar product and then dry it thoroughly before replacing the battery. Then test the fob to test if it works. If the key still doesn't function, it may need to be changed. This is typically done by a dealer or professional auto locksmith.

If the key is newer and has not been programmed to your car, it will likely need to be replaced completely. This is a straightforward process that can be completed by a professional locksmith for automotive use. The locksmith must cut the key to match the ignition on your vehicle. The locksmith also needs to program your fob into the car's system. This is a cheap and fast process that can be completed in the same day.

Receiver Module Issues

One of the most common reasons your 500 key fob may stop functioning is that it's out of range. The remote usually has an area of 30 feet or less and if it's far from your vehicle, it will not respond to your commands. This can be easily fixed by moving it closer to your vehicle until it begins responding.

If your fob isn't working after replacing the battery for the coin, also called a "button", "watch" or "button", it could be due to an issue with the internal circuit board. In the majority of cases, reprogramming your fob will fix the problem. You can find directions on how to do this for the majority of vehicles by searching YouTube or reading the owner's manual.

It could be necessary to replace the metal clips that hold the coin batteries in place. If they lose tension, they could stop the battery from being properly seated and can cause your remote to malfunction.

In rare cases the fob could be out of connection with your vehicle as a result of hardware or software problems. It is possible to fix this issue by visiting your local auto-locksmith or dealer to reprogram your key fob. In some instances the software may require reinstallation into your body control modules.

Interference

In addition to a dead battery on a coin, the key fob may not be able to transmit or receive a signal due to interference. This could happen if the key fob is close to the radio transmitter (cell phones or radar detectors) or another source of electromagnetic radiation. The key fob might not function because of a problem with the buttons water damage or damage to the internal chips.

If your key fob suddenly stopped working, or you have tried everything at home to fix it (e.g. replacing batteries, reprogramming or using the spare key fob, you may have a damaged receiver module on your 500. The receiver module is situated under the dash, and it picks up the radio frequency signals from the key fob. It then converts them into electronic commands that the vehicle interprets.

chrome_trhg3QMQrz.pngLuckily, there is an easy method to reset every single system on board in your 500 keys, including the key fob. Disconnect the battery 12 volt for about 15 minutes by removing the negative cable and then the positive cable. Reconnect the battery. This will eliminate any residual electricity and restart the car's computers, which could help get your key fob working again. If the problem persists, you should consult a certified technician. They will be able to diagnose the exact cause of your issue.
